项目简介
本项目是一个机器学习算法的集合库,借助Python语言和多个开源库(如numpy、pandas、sklearn等),实现了线性回归、逻辑回归、决策树、XGBoost、支持向量机、贝叶斯、神经网络、k最近邻、降维与度量学习、集成学习、特征选择与稀疏学习、计算学习理论、卷积神经网络等常用机器学习算法,包含从理论讲解到代码实现的完整内容。
项目的主要特性和功能
- 算法丰富:包含多种常见机器学习算法,提供多样化选择。
- 理论代码结合:每个算法都有理论讲解和代码实现,帮助用户深入理解算法原理。
- 代码易读:代码结构清晰,便于理解和修改,方便用户快速上手。
- 可视化展示:部分算法提供可视化结果,可直观了解算法效果。
安装使用步骤
- 环境搭建:确保已安装Python以及必要的库,如numpy、pandas、sklearn等。
- 运行代码:下载项目源码文件后,根据各算法的代码文件路径,运行对应的Python脚本。
- 查看结果:根据代码输出查看算法结果,可能包含图形展示或文本输出。
注意:本项目代码基于Python,各算法代码相互独立,用户可按需选择学习和使用。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】